一、什么是rowgutter
rowgutter
是Bootstrap 4中的一个类,主要用于控制行间距(gutter),使得页面布局更美观、清晰可辨。通过对整个网站或应用的行区块中的所有元素设置相应的行间距,可以使网站的内容更受欢迎并且更容易读取。在使用Bootstrap
时,开发者可以在HTML中指定每个row
的gutter
,通常使用的是col-md-3
,col-md-9
等相加起来为12的数字。
<div class="container"> <div class="row rowgutter"> <div class="col-md-3">左边栏</div> <div class="col-md-9">右边栏</div> </div> </div>
二、为什么要使用rowgutter
在前端开发中,控制网站布局和排版样式是至关重要的一部分,而rowgutter
可以在设计和开发响应式网站时发挥重要作用。以下是使用行间距的一些好处:
1. 布局更整齐
rowgutter
可使布局更整齐(与间隔相同)。在一些设计中,可能需要一些间距,以便各个区块可以自然地分离出来,而rowgutter
正是用于此用途。
2. 提高用户体验
设置行间距可以优化网站的用户体验。一个整齐、舒适的页面可以使特定内容更显眼并且更容易阅读。页面排版不仅影响网站整体可读性,还在很大程度上决定了用户在网站上花费的时间。
3. 改善响应式设计
响应式设计是现代网站设计中不可或缺的一部分。当使用行间距的时候,可以不必在不同屏幕大小下重新设置间距,而可以直接通过适应不同屏幕大小来调整间距,使得设计更加符合人们在手机或平板电脑上的浏览体验。
三、如何使用rowgutter
使用rowgutter
可以通过在Bootstrap的相关类中添加gutter
属性来实现。在col*
中,可以使用gutter-*-*
来自定义间距。例如,如果要在大屏幕上切换到四栏布局并增加20px
的行间距,则可以这样编写:
<div class="row rowgutter gutter-md-20"> <div class="col-md-3"></div> <div class="col-md-3"></div> <div class="col-md-3"></div> <div class="col-md-3"></div> </div>
四、结论
在前端开发领域中,rowgutter
是实现良好页面排版的重要组件之一。通过控制行间距,可以使网站更整齐、更美观,并提高用户体验。开发人员应当深入了解rowgutter
的作用和使用方法,以创作出更出色的网站和应用程序。